Abstract:Based on the risk analysis of cynaobacteria bloom hazard in Taihu Lake, the index system for the cynaobacteria bloom risk evaluation was constructed. Combined with the concept of risk evaluation, the risk evaluation method was established. On the basis, the hazard risk, exposure risk, vulnerability risk, and comprehensive risk of the nine lake regions in Taihu Lake were evaluated taking 2008 as the base year. The largest risk regions were in northern part of Taihu Lake, especially the Gonghu Lake was the most serious as the water source area. The risk in Zhushan Lake, Meiliang Bay and western coastal was middle for the large hazard risk. In the other regions, the risk in Xuhu Lake, southern coastal and big Taihu Lake was light risk, and there were almost no cyanobacteria bloom outbreak risk for the light eutrophication and large vegetation cover in the southwest regions of Taihu Lake.
